How to host a MCMS application on a seperate website

by "babuzaid" <babuzaid@[EMAIL PROTECTED] > Jul 24, 2006 at 04:21 AM

I finished developing a website using a MCMS2002 with SP1a... i
deployed it under the default website (under IIS, windows 2003) and
it's working fine (http://localhost/myMCMSWebsite)...

but i need to run this website on a  seperate website (****t 888)... i
made a new website under the IIS with a headername of (myMCMSWebsite),
and in SCA i set the option (Map Channel Names to Host Header Names) to
YES, and in the Web i set the Web entry point for (myMCMSWebsite) to
MCMS (read/write) ...

In the site manager i have the under (Channels) the Channel
(myMCMSWebsite)

but the website (http://localhost:888)
doesn't work, and gives Bad
Request (Invalid Hostname)

what the solution for teh problem
